The Viola ×wittrockiana are the thought prevalent variety of of the gardens. They are long-lived herbaceous plants, generally cultivated like the bi-annual ones, of the family of the Violacée S. It exists very many varieties about it which result from hybridization between several species of Violette S (kind Viola ), in particular Viola altaica Ker Gawl., Viola cornuta L., Viola lutea Huds., Viola tricolor L. They exist only in a cultivated state. They produce large very beautiful flowers the first year of their flowering, but which decay the following years especially if one lets them go up to seeds.
